**Runbook: BatchKitchen scaling calculator.** If the recipe-scaling calculator returns inconsistent yields, first flush the unit-conversion cache, then re-run the fixture suite against the conversion service. Rounding drift above 2% usually means a stale density table; redeploy the table snapshot and verify three sample recipes. Escalate to the Forkline team only if drift persists after redeploy. Steps, fixtures, and escalation notes are kept on the internal page below.

operations page: https://confluence.lumicsys.internal/projects/display/projects/display

Handover — Pelting Pilot Churn

Short version: churn in the Marrowgate pilot hit 14% last quarter, mostly mid-tier accounts. Root causes per the Ashdown review: onboarding gaps and slow ticket response. Fixes underway — new success playbook, weekly check-ins with the top twenty accounts. Renewal wave lands in eight weeks; watch the Corvell and Bramley accounts especially. Escalation paths are documented in the runbook. Everything else is stable. The wider plan this feeds into is set out below.

management briefing: Only 33 of the 205 pilot accounts renewed Kasath, so a churn review is set for October 17. Weniusek Logistics is in early talks to buy Holethax Freight for about $345.6 million.

Quarterly Planning Note — Prepared for the Incoming Director

The hiring freeze in the Solvane Analytics Division of Tarrowick Industries remains in place this quarter. All requisitions are suspended, exception requests are logged centrally, and attrition is being tracked weekly. Please review the exception log before your first planning session. The confidential rationale and forward plan appear directly below.

internal memo for tagef-hadup: Gross margin on Ulaath came in at 15 percent against a plan of 5 percent. Only 7 of the 120 pilot accounts renewed Ulaath, so a churn review is set for October 15.

## Autocomplete Index (a.k.a. "the slow one")

Welcome to team Finchworth! You'll hear complaints about the autocomplete index — it rebuilds nightly and gets sluggish toward end of quarter when the product catalog balloons. Don't panic; the Skimmer service throttles queries automatically. If you need to force a rebuild, use the `reindex` job, but note it publishes signed snapshots that downstream caches verify before loading. To sign a snapshot locally, configure your tooling with the team signing key below.

release key, taduf-yajef: bky13_uGiieNoy5KKUY